Grilled Calamari Tubes

Servings: 4
Prep Time: 10 Min.
Cook Time: 4 Min.
Marinate: 35 Min.
What you need:
* 8, 6-in. long Fisherman's Pride calamari tubes, cleaned
* 1 Tbsp. red chili or hot pepper sauce
* 1/4 c. lime juice
* 1/2 tsp. sugar
* 1/2 c. dark Asian sesame oil
* 16 wooden brochette sticks, 8-10 in. long (soaked in water for 30 min.) or steel skewers
* 2 Tbsp. finely chopped chives
* 1/2 c. sesame seeds
What to do:
1. Make a slice in the calamari tubes lengthwise and spread open. Mix the red chili sauce, lime juice, sugar, sesame oil, salt and pepper together in a shallow dish.
2. Place the tubes flat in the marinade coating both sides, for 35 minutes.
3. Preheat a grill, or ridged grill pan. Or, preheat the broiler until very hot.
4. Using brochette sticks, interweave them into the tubes, alternatively piercing in, out, in, in order that the tubes lie flat on the grill. Use 2 brochette sticks to each tube. Place the remaining marinade in a small saucepan and heat while you grill.
5. Place the chives and sesame seeds in a bowl and set aside.
6. Grill or broil the calamari for about 1 minute on each side. When ready to serve, place the grilled calamari on a serving platter. Pour the hot marinade over the calamari. Sprinkle with chives and sesame seeds.
